Music journalist, writer, radio DJ, socio-political activist, creative industry leader, and a qualified librarian, Rudolf Dethu is heavily under the influence of the punk rock philosophy. Often tagged as this country’s version of Malcolm McLaren—or as Rolling Stone Indonesia put it 'the grandmaster of music propaganda'—a name based on his successes when managing Bali’s two favorite bands, Superman Is Dead and Navicula, both who have become two of the nation’s biggest rock bands. Currently based in Denpasar, and busier than ever, he has published two books; Blantika | Linimasa—the first-ever history of modern music in Bali, and Rasis! Pengkhianat! Miskin Moral!—a biography of Superman Is Dead.

A former chairman for non-governmental Dutch-Indonesian music foundation, OneDollarForMusic, he co-founded one of the biggest creative-industry events in Indonesia, Bali Creative Festival, in 2010 and 2011. His two current projects are MBB—Muda Berbuat Bertanggung Jawab and Rudolf Dethu Showbiz. The first is a pluralism forum that he founded due to his concern about religious fundamentalism that is getting stronger amongst Indonesian youth, while the second is about following his passion in music.

After quite a long hiatus from managing bands he has discovered some new cool talent and has decided to go back to show business & is currently managing The Hydrant.
